In this section, we will discuss the job market trends for professionals working with the Certificate Programme in Industrial Applications of 3D Printed Fittings in the UK.

The following roles are highly relevant to this industry: 1. Mechanical Engineer: Mechanical engineers specializing in 3D printed fittings play a crucial role in designing, testing, and manufacturing these components.

They typically earn between £28,000 and £60,000 per year. 2. Industrial Designer: Industrial designers create visually appealing and functional 3D printed fittings.

They work closely with engineers to ensure the designs meet specifications and requirements.

The average salary for an industrial designer ranges from £25,000 to £50,000 annually. 3. Production Manager: Production managers oversee the manufacturing processes for 3D printed fittings.

They are responsible for scheduling, coordinating, and managing production activities to meet demand and deadlines.

Their annual salary ranges from £25,000 to £60,000. 4. Research Scientist: Research scientists engage in research and development activities related to 3D printed fittings.

They develop new technologies, materials, and applications for the industry.

Their salary range is typically between £28,000 and £60,000 per year. 5. CAD Technician: CAD technicians create detailed drawings and models of 3D printed fittings using specialized software.

They work closely with designers, engineers, and production managers to ensure accurate and efficient designs.

The annual salary for a CAD technician ranges from £20,000 to £40,000.
